Key Responsibilities

  • Aid in preparing, filing, and prosecuting US patent applications via electronic filing with the USPTO.
  • Send signature documents (Power of Attorney, Assignment, and Declaration) for inventor execution.
  • Draft patent and trademark documents and correspondence.
  • Send reminders to timekeepers and clients about upcoming deadlines.
  • Manage IP docketing deadlines through CPI and other internal docket resources.
  • Research and gather foreign references and non-patent literature documents, as needed.
  • Review filing receipts and notices of recordation from the USPTO for accuracy.
  • Assist with administrative aspects of IP work, such as conducting searches on the USPTO website and corresponding with the USPTO.
  • Create and pull reports as needed by attorneys or paralegals from CPI.
  • Maintain electronic files of all correspondence, work product, and domestic and international filings in the firm’s IP document management system according to department protocols.
  • Prepare, revise, and format legal documents and correspondence using various software applications and according to instructions.
  • Proofread documents and correspondence for content, spelling, grammar, language usage, and punctuation, and save documents in final form.
  • Manage the business intake process, submit information for and request adversary searches, draft screening memos and engagement letters, and open new files.
  • Serve as a resource to teammates while demonstrating the willingness to mentor and share knowledge.
  • Manage and maintain timekeepers' calendars, including court docket deadlines, conferences, teleconferences, depositions, and other meetings as requested.
